Hello,
We are setting up the partition for our r730 dell server. We are installing Ubuntu 16.04.1 LTS server. This is a single operating system installation. Only Ubuntu 16.04.1 server LTS. No dual boot involved.
Storage capacity is Hardware RAID6 with 32 TB available (2 8 TB drives as spares).
We are more familiar with BIOS but are now trying to install using UEFI mode.
In configuring the partitions, a separate ESP boot partition is required now. The other configured partitions will be ext4
However, we are unsure of what size to allocate to the partition given are planned setup. Looking online, we've seen recommendations from 150 MB minimum to 250 MB recommended.
What is the rule of thumb for the amount of space used for the ESP?
